Wart Removal with Cryotherapy

11/18/2024

Wart removal with cryotherapy is an effective treatment that uses extremely low temperatures to destroy abnormal cells. This procedure is commonly performed by dermatologists, although some suitable over-the-counter products can also be used at home. There are different types of warts, and cryotherapy is applied differently depending on their characteristics. Below, we explore the basic principles of cryotherapy, the types of warts that can be treated and the removal process.

What is cryotherapy?

Cryotherapy is a medical treatment that uses extremely low temperatures to remove unwanted tissue, such as warts. This approach is known for its effectiveness and speed in treating various skin lesions.

Cryotherapy has its origins in ancient medicine, when freezing techniques involving snow or ice were used to treat skin conditions. By the end of the nineteenth century, the French physician Ferdinand von Hebra began using more advanced techniques, laying the foundations for the modern development of cryotherapy.

As technology progressed, the use of liquid nitrogen made it possible to apply cold more precisely, turning cryotherapy into a popular and effective treatment in dermatology.

Basic principles of cryotherapy

Cryotherapy is based on destroying cells through the use of extremely low temperatures, usually achieved with liquid nitrogen. This process freezes the wart or abnormal tissue, causing cell destruction without significantly damaging the surrounding healthy tissue.

Its main principles include:

  • Selective freezing of the affected tissue.
  • Cell destruction through the formation of ice crystals inside the cells.
  • Stimulation of the immune system to help fight the virus responsible for the warts.

Cryotherapy is effective because it allows skin lesions to be treated quickly and safely. Many dermatologists consider it a preferred treatment for different types of warts.

Warts that can be treated with cryotherapy

Cryotherapy is a versatile treatment that can be used for different types of warts. Each type has specific characteristics and may require a particular approach.

Common warts

Common warts, also known as verruca vulgaris, are the most frequent type. They usually appear on the hands and have a rough, cauliflower-like texture.

They can vary in size and may be contagious. Cryotherapy is particularly useful for removing these warts and usually allows for a quick recovery.

Plantar warts

Plantar warts appear on the soles of the feet and may be painful when walking. They have a hard outline and can resemble calluses.

Cryotherapy helps remove these warts, relieving discomfort and improving the patient’s comfort.

Flat warts

Flat warts are smaller and smoother than common warts. They usually appear on the face, neck and hands.

Although they tend to be less aggressive, they can be aesthetically bothersome. Cryotherapy is effective and can remove them discreetly without leaving significant marks.

Filiform warts

Filiform warts are long and narrow and are generally found on the face and neck. They may cause aesthetic discomfort and, although they are usually benign, cryotherapy can remove them safely and effectively.

Genital warts

Genital warts are caused by certain strains of the human papillomavirus, or HPV. They require careful, professional treatment.

Cryotherapy may be a suitable option, but a prior medical assessment is recommended because of the sensitivity of the affected area.

Wart removal with cryotherapy

Removing warts with cryotherapy involves a specific procedure in which each stage must be performed carefully. From preparing the affected area to applying liquid nitrogen, every step is important to ensure successful treatment.

Preparing the affected area

Before beginning treatment, the skin surrounding the wart must be prepared correctly. This may include:

  • Applying a salicylic acid gel, if recommended, to soften the wart and improve the effectiveness of the treatment.
  • Disinfecting the area to ensure that it is clean and reduce the risk of infection.

This preparation helps maximise the results and minimise discomfort after treatment.

Applying liquid nitrogen

Liquid nitrogen is used to freeze the wart. The process involves several steps.

Use of cotton-tipped applicators and other devices

Liquid nitrogen can be applied using different methods. Some of the most common include:

  • Cotton-tipped applicators, which allow precise application.
  • Specially designed sprays, which distribute the liquid nitrogen evenly over the wart.

Application and tissue-thawing time

The amount of time the liquid nitrogen remains in contact with the wart varies according to its size and depth.

It is generally applied for:

  • Between 10 and 30 seconds, which is usually enough to achieve effective freezing.
  • A thawing cycle, allowing the tissue to recover before the liquid nitrogen is applied again, if necessary.

The wart-freezing process

Once the cryotherapy has been applied, the wart begins to freeze. This process must be carried out carefully.

The freezing must be deep enough to destroy the infected cells. The temperatures reached are extremely low, making both the technique and the application time crucial.

After the treatment, the tissue is allowed to thaw. This helps the treated area recover and is essential for the effectiveness of the procedure and for reducing possible side effects.

Benefits of cryotherapy for wart removal

Cryotherapy is an effective and safe option for removing warts. It offers several advantages compared with other methods.

Treatment effectiveness

Cryotherapy has demonstrated a high wart-removal rate, exceeding 90% effectiveness in many cases. Freezing destroys the infected cells, which allows the wart to be removed completely in one or more sessions.

This approach is particularly useful for treating different types of warts, including common and plantar warts.

Speed of the procedure

One of the main advantages of cryotherapy is the speed of the treatment. Each session usually lasts only a few minutes, allowing patients to return quickly to their daily activities.

Applying liquid nitrogen is a quick procedure that often does not require anaesthesia, making the treatment more straightforward.

Limited impact on healthy tissue

Cryotherapy treats the wart locally, minimising damage to the surrounding healthy tissue. This is important because it reduces the risk of scarring and allows for a faster recovery.

Precise application techniques ensure that the treatment focuses only on the affected area.

Comparison with other wart-removal techniques

  • Less pain: Compared with surgery or laser treatments, cryotherapy is usually less painful.
  • Quick recovery: Unlike other treatments that may require prolonged aftercare, cryotherapy generally allows an almost immediate recovery.
  • Affordable cost: In many cases, cryotherapy is more affordable than other specialised wart-removal treatments.

These benefits make cryotherapy a preferred option for people seeking an effective wart-removal treatment without additional complications.

Possible side effects of cryotherapy

Cryotherapy is generally a safe treatment, although some side effects may occur. It is important to be aware of the possible changes and sensations that may appear after the procedure.

Changes in the treated skin

After treatment, it is common to notice certain reactions in the affected area. The most frequent changes include:

  • Redness: The treated area may temporarily become red as a response to the freezing.
  • Swelling: Mild swelling may appear and usually disappears within a few days.
  • Blistering: In some cases, fluid-filled blisters may form as part of the healing process.
  • Changes in pigmentation: Temporary hypopigmentation or hyperpigmentation may occur in the treated skin.

Temporary sensations after treatment

Certain sensations in the treated area are normal, including:

  • Itching or burning: Some patients report mild itching or burning, which is usually temporary.
  • Mild pain: Slight pain similar to a pinprick may be experienced. This can generally be relieved with common painkillers.

Managing possible complications

Although serious complications are rare, it is important to watch for symptoms that could indicate a problem. These may include:

  • Fever or general discomfort: Persistent fever or unusual discomfort should be assessed by a doctor.
  • Persistent bleeding: Bleeding that does not stop may indicate a more serious complication and should be evaluated by a healthcare professional.
  • Unpleasant-smelling discharge: Unusual discharge may be a sign of infection and requires medical attention.

Aftercare following cryotherapy

Aftercare is essential to ensure proper recovery and prevent possible complications. These measures help maximise the results of the treatment and support the healing of the treated skin.

Caring for the treated area

It is important to keep the treated area in good condition. The following recommendations should be followed:

  • Do not scratch or touch the treated wart, as this may cause irritation or infection.
  • Keep the area clean and dry, using gentle soaps that do not irritate the skin.
  • Monitor the area for any changes, such as excessive redness, swelling or unusual discharge, and consult a dermatologist if necessary.

Topical treatments and sun protection

Applying creams or topical products may help relieve discomfort after the procedure. Recommendations may include:

  • Using moisturising or antibacterial creams as directed by a doctor to support healing.
  • Applying broad-spectrum sunscreen to the treated area for at least two weeks to prevent hyperpigmentation and protect the sensitive skin.

The importance of preventing infection

After treatment, the skin may be more vulnerable to infection. It is therefore important to:

  • Avoid activities that cause excessive sweating, such as intense exercise, during the first few days.
  • Avoid immersing the treated area in swimming pools, hot tubs or public baths until the skin has completely healed.
  • Wear loose clothing that does not rub against the affected area, reducing the risk of irritation.

Consulting a doctor before treatment

A medical assessment is essential before undergoing cryotherapy. A dermatologist can determine whether it is the most appropriate treatment by considering the patient’s general health and correctly identifying the type of wart.

A prior consultation also makes it possible to assess potential risks and discuss any concerns regarding side effects or interactions with existing medical conditions.

Treatment should always be personalised to ensure that the selected approach is suitable for each patient’s individual needs.
